Quick Answer

What is the Trimble SNR941?

The Trimble SNR941 is a machine-mounted grade rod and laser receiver system that augments the GCS900 GNSS machine control system with laser plane detection, achieving 3mm vertical accuracy for finish grading on flat surfaces.

Trimble SNR941 — Complete Specs, Manual & Guide

Category: Machine Control Grade Rod | Brand: Trimble | Model: SNR941

The Trimble SNR941 is a machine control grade rod designed to integrate with the Trimble GCS900 system. Mounted on the machine's blade mast, it detects the rotating laser plane and feeds elevation data into the GCS900 CB460 display. In laser augmentation mode, the GCS900 uses laser elevation data instead of GNSS for vertical control, reducing vertical uncertainty from 20mm to approximately 3mm for finish grading on flat sites.

Trimble SNR941 Full Specifications

Vertical accuracy (laser mode)±3mm
Detection band height165mm
Laser detection rangeUp to 600m from laser source
Compatible systemsTrimble GCS900, Earthworks
Compatible lasersSpectra Precision rotating lasers, most 635nm lasers
Rod lengthAdjustable — standard machine mast heights
Power supply12VDC from machine electrical system
OutputDigital grade control signal to GCS900 CB460
Operating temperature-40°C to +65°C
IP ratingIP67

GCS900 Laser Augmentation Mode

  • GNSS provides horizontal control — X/Y position from GNSS stays active
  • Laser provides vertical control — elevation from rotating laser replaces GNSS Z
  • Automatic switching — system reverts to GNSS if laser signal is lost
  • Best application — flat finish grade pads, parking lots, airfields

Frequently Asked Questions — Trimble SNR941

How does the SNR941 improve GCS900 accuracy?

In GNSS-only mode, the GCS900 achieves approximately 20mm vertical accuracy. Adding the SNR941 in laser augmentation mode reduces vertical uncertainty to ±3mm by deriving elevation from the rotating laser plane, which is inherently more stable than GNSS vertical signals affected by ionospheric variation.

Is the SNR941 required for the GCS900 to work?

No. The GCS900 operates in full 3D mode using GNSS alone without the SNR941. The grade rod is an optional accessory that improves vertical accuracy for finish grading applications. Many users add the SNR941 only for final grade passes.

What lasers work with the SNR941?

The SNR941 is designed for Spectra Precision rotating lasers (LL300, GL722) but also detects most standard 635nm rotating lasers from other manufacturers in passive detection mode. For best results, use a self-leveling horizontal laser on flat grade work.

Can the SNR941 be used on a grader as well as a dozer?

Yes. The SNR941 is compatible with both dozers and motor graders equipped with the GCS900 system. Mounting configurations differ by machine; Trimble provides machine-specific mast and bracket kits for each application.
